Web2 dec. 2024 · Between 1905 and 1913, a large number of manufacturers started to use 35 mm film for still photography. Some of the first publicly available popular 35 mm cameras were the Tourist Multiple, in 1913, and the Simplex, in 1914. After WWI, Oskar Barnack and Leitz commercialized their first 35 mm cameras. The first of these causes the brain to retain images … Web3 feb. 2024 · The earliest cameras: The first camera known to history is the camera obscura. Conceptual descriptions of camera obscura can be found in Chinese texts from 400 B.C. and in the writings of Aristotle, around 330 B.C. By roughly 1000 A.D., the concept of a camera obscura was articulated by the Arab scholar Ibn Al-Haytham.
